Quickstart

Install mise (other methods here):

$ curl https://mise.run | sh
$ ~/.local/bin/mise --version
mise 2024.4.5

Hook mise into your shell (pick the right one for your shell):

# note this assumes mise is located at ~/.local/bin/mise
# which is what https://mise.run does by default
echo 'eval "$(~/.local/bin/mise activate bash)"' >> ~/.bashrc
echo 'eval "$(~/.local/bin/mise activate zsh)"' >> ~/.zshrc
echo '~/.local/bin/mise activate fish | source' >> ~/.config/fish/config.fish

Install a runtime and set it as the global default:

$ mise use --global node@20
$ node -v
v20.0.0
